3.2 Fil elektrik ak Koneksyon
Connect the camera to your network and power source.
- Ethernet kab: Connect an Ethernet cable from your network switch or router to the camera's RJ-45 port. If using Power over Ethernet (PoE), this single cable provides both power and data.
- Power Adapter (if not using PoE): If PoE is not available, connect a compatible 12V DC power adapter (not included) to the camera's power input port.

Figure 3.2: Diagram showing camera wiring connections. This image would illustrate how to connect the Ethernet cable and, if necessary, the power adapter to the camera's ports.
3.3 Konfigirasyon Rezo Inisyal la
After physical installation and connection, configure the camera for network access.
- Pouvwa sou: Connect the camera to power. The camera will perform a self-test.
- Dekouvri Kamera: Use the GeoVision GV-IP Device Utility (available on the GeoVision website) to discover the camera on your local network. The utility will display the camera's IP address.
- Aksè Web Entèfas: Louvri a web browser (e.g., Chrome, Firefox) and enter the camera's IP address in the address bar.
- Konekte: Enter the default username (e.g., "admin") and password (e.g., "admin" or "1234"). You will be prompted to change the password upon first login for security.
- Anviwònman rezo: Navigate to the network settings to configure IP address (DHCP or Static), subnet mask, gateway, and DNS settings as required by your network environment.

NAN. Depanaj
| Pwoblèm | Kòz posib | Solisyon |
|---|---|---|
| Pa gen kouran pou kamera a | Power adapter unplugged or faulty; PoE not active. | Check power connections. Ensure PoE switch/injector is active. Test with a known good power source. |
| Pa gen manje videyo | Network cable disconnected; incorrect IP address; firewall blocking access. | Verify Ethernet cable connection. Use GV-IP Device Utility to find camera. Check network settings and firewall rules. |
| Pa ka ouvri sesyon an | Incorrect username/password. | Ensure correct credentials. If forgotten, refer to the GeoVision website for password reset procedures (may require physical access). |
| Pòv bon jan kalite imaj | Dirty lens; improper focus; low light conditions; incorrect video settings. | Clean the lens. Adjust focus if applicable. Ensure adequate lighting. Check resolution, frame rate, and compression settings. |
